WebJul 28, 2024 · More in-depth discussion on this topic can be found in BDO’s free publication ‘Applying IFRS 9 to related company loans’. Example: Intra-group interest-free loan. On 20th April 20X1, subsidiary ‘S’ receives interest-free loan of $500,000 from parent ‘P’ repayable after one year. Interest rate quoted by a bank for such a loan is 4%. WebJun 21, 2024 · Interest rate. Related parties can follow the interest rate under the loan agreement and will be exempt from the “arm’s length” principle. The interest rate must not exceed the market interest (i.e., the annual average rate from at least five major banks, issued by the GDT) at the time of borrowing. WebASC 850-10-05-4. Transactions between related parties commonly occur in the normal course of business. Examples of common transactions with related parties are: Sales, purchases, and transfers of real and personal property. Services received or furnished, such as accounting, management, engineering, and legal services. WebJan 28, 2024 · These intercompany loans had 10-year terms with a fixed interest rate equal to 11%. Interest rates on 10-year U.S. government bonds during the first half of 2002 varied from 4.75% to 5.45%, averaging 5.1% during this period. The 11% intercompany rate was consistent with a credit spread in excess of 5.5%.
